What Are Sample Wedding Dresses?

A sample wedding dress is the gown that brides try on during appointments in a bridal boutique.

These dresses are displayed on the showroom floor so brides can see the style, feel the fabric, and try the silhouette before deciding what they love.

Sample gowns may include:

  • Current designer collections
  • Previous season styles
  • Discontinued designs
  • Boutique display dresses

Over time, bridal boutiques rotate inventory to make room for new collections. When that happens, the boutique may sell the showroom gowns at a discounted price.

These dresses then become what many brides call off-the-rack wedding dresses.

Although they have been tried on in-store, sample dresses have not been worn at a wedding, and they are still beautiful designer gowns ready for a bride to wear down the aisle.

2. No Waiting Months for Your Dress

Another major advantage of buying an off-the-rack gown is the timeline.

Traditional bridal orders typically require:

  • 4–6 months for production
  • additional time for shipping
  • extra weeks for alterations

For brides planning weddings on shorter timelines, this can create unnecessary stress.

With off-the-rack wedding dresses, there’s no waiting period.

You can:

  • find your dress
  • purchase it
  • take it home immediately

This convenience makes off-the-rack gowns especially appealing for brides who want a smoother, simpler dress shopping experience.

Tips for Shopping Sample Wedding Dresses

If you’re considering buying a sample or off-the-rack wedding dress, a few tips can help make your appointment even more successful.

Be Open to Different Styles

Many brides discover that the dress they fall in love with is different from what they originally imagined.

Trying on a variety of silhouettes can help you find the style that truly flatters your body and reflects your personality.

Understand That Alterations May Be Needed

Sample dresses rarely fit perfectly right off the rack.

Most brides will still need bridal alterations to achieve the perfect fit, but experienced seamstresses can customize the gown to suit your body beautifully.

Shop Early When Possible

Unlike made-to-order dresses, sample gowns are one-of-a-kind.

Once a bride purchases a particular gown, it’s no longer available.

Shopping early gives you the best opportunity to explore the full selection.
